    In homage to Scotland’s Whisky island, the Big Peat Feis Ile Edition bottle and tube are adorned with Islay’s most notable landmarks. The round church at Bowmore and Port Ellen’s Kildalton Cross feature amongst a collage of travel stamps, in a colourful, hand-drawn design with Big Peat himself at the forefront.

    Commenting on the new release, Fred Laing says:  “Feis Ile sees Islay truly come alive, attracting Whisky fans from all over the world to this magical, week-long jubilee. We wanted to create packaging that does the Queen of the Hebrides and her Feis Ile Festival justice by creatively bringing together some of the wonderful symbols of the island that Whisky enthusiasts know and love. In true Douglas Laing style, our packaging is fun but the liquid inside remains as serious as ever, and this time he’s bottled at higher strength for an even punchier Big Peat hit.”

    In line with the family philosophy, Douglas Laing’s Big Peat Feis Ile Limited Edition is proudly without colouring or chill-filtration, and bottled at high alcohol strength, 48%.

    Just 500 bottles of the Feis Ile edition were produced, each individually numbered.

    Blended Whisky

    Blended whisky is an artful marriage of different types of whiskies, typically combining grain whiskies with malt whiskies from various distilleries. This blending process aims to achieve a balance, creating a whisky with a harmonious flavour profile where the strengths of each component are highlighted, while any potential weaknesses are cleverly masked. Blended whiskies offer a consistent taste across batches, making them a favourite for both new whisky drinkers and connoisseurs alike. They can vary widely in style, often providing a smoother, more approachable character than single malts, and are perfect for enjoying neat, on the rocks, or as the foundation for a cocktail. Each blend is a unique recipe, often kept secret by master blenders, showcasing their expertise in creating a spirit that's greater than the sum of its parts.
